Ayr 3.50pm – Ayr Gold Cup

Starting off in Scotland, we need to try and balance past statistics with realistic form to try and find ourselves the winner of the Ayr Gold Cup, with a mere 27 runners due to charge down the track on soft ground looking to land the £100,000 or so first prize. A quick look at recent runnings will soon tell you that favourites have a poor record, but I am more than hopeful that top weight Jack Dexter can buck that particular trend. He looks well drawn in the 22 stall, is a course and distance winner, loves the cut in the ground he seems sure to come up against, and drops in to handicap company to pot hunt after running perfectly well in group class including a win last time out at Newcastle. On the down side, 8/1 isn’t that generous, and carrying nine stone ten in this ground could be an issue, but on all known form he is certainly the most likely winner with the excellent Graham Lee in the saddle.

Newbury 1.50pm – Dubai Duty Free Legacy Cup

Switching to Newbury (you only get two races out of me for your money), and the Dubai Duty Free Legacy Cup looks to me to be at the mercy of Godolphin’s Kassiano with Silvestre De Sousa in the saddle. A class act at his best, the son of Soldier Hollow won three races in Dubai before being beaten less than three lengths by the decent Hunter’s Light and then unsurprisingly trailing home in the Dubai World Cup, the World’s richest race. A well deserved break came next followed by a very easy victory when he returned to action at Newmarket and if that has put him straight, he looks very difficult if not impossible to oppose this afternoon.
